Which ball spins more Pro V1 or Pro V1x?

According to Titleist, the three-layer Pro V1 golf ball is made to fly lower than the Pro V1x, and it provides a softer feel. The four-layer Pro V1x, on the other hand, is designed for a higher flight and more spin, and provides a slightly firmer feel compared to the Pro V1.Jan 21, 2021

What is a good golf ball spin rate?

It is measured in revolutions per minute (rpm). The spin rate off a driver generally ranges between 2,000 and 4,000 rpm, while the average, cleanly struck wedge shot spins at about 10,000 rpm.

Do warm golf balls go further?

Generally, a warmer golf ball travels farther. The rubber materials used to make golf balls respond better if they are more resilient. Warmth enhances resiliency. A warmer ball will come off the clubface with more velocity and spin than a colder ball, encouraging loft.

Should I use a low spin or high spin golf ball?

Having a high spin rate will “lift” your ball up to the sky, creating a lot of height and a steep landing angle. Having a low spin rate will typically make the ball “fall” out of the sky, creating not much height and a shallower landing angle.Oct 30, 2020

Do I want a high or low spin golf ball?

The high spinning golf ball will not get the run on the fairway that either a mid or low spinning ball can, however its greatest advantage is around the greens. A high spinning ball will increase feel around and on the greens, which will help players improve control.

What is the spin rate of a golf ball?

Spin Rate – The rate of rotation of the golf ball around the resulting rotational axis of the golf ball immediately after the golf ball separates from the club face.

What is backspin in golf?

Golf ball backspin is quite simply the backwards rotation of a golf ball. Think about throwing a softball underhand and flicking it back . This is exactly the same concept of how a golf ball exhibits backspin. Exerting backspin on a golf ball causes the ball to lift into the air and rotate backwards through the air.

How many layers are in a golf ball?

Overall construction and materials vary from ball to ball in golf. Simpler balls use a two-layer construction, while more expensive offerings go as high as five layers of various materials. In general terms, a golf ball has a rubber or plastic core wrapped in urethane.

How long does a golf club strike the ball?

A golf club strikes the ball for only 1/300th of a second. The ball compresses on impact and then expands as it begins its flight. If a ball is constructed with a soft core, it aids the compression and expansion — enabling the ball to travel higher and faster.

What is the right side of a golf ball?

Golf ball sidespin is the right or left rotation of the golf ball after impact. After your golf club impacts your golf ball, sidespin causes your golf ball to go straight, right, or left. There are two types of sidespin: Left Sidespin – When left sidespin is exerting onto a golf ball, it causes the golf ball to go to the left.
